Ameriprise Financial has an exciting opportunity for a Senior Manager, Resinsurance Business Analyst to join our team! This leadership position is responsible for overseeing the reinsurance administration of the company’s reinsured life insurance, disability income and fixed annuities blocks of business. This includes leading the monthly premium billing and reinsurance claim recovery processes within the TAI reinsurance admin system, ensuring monthly billings and claim recoveries are performed with accuracy and timeliness, proactively ensuring all questions from reinsurers are addressed. You will also provide direct and indirect leadership to a support staff, collaborating closely with a Senior Manager, Business Analyst peer who is responsible for system maintenance, reporting and control environment function.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
